2011 Subaru Forester vs. 2010 Citroen C5
To start off, 2011 Subaru Forester is newer by 1 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2010 Citroen C5.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2010 Citroen C5 would be higher. At 2,500 cc (4 cylinders), 2011 Subaru Forester is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2011 Subaru Forester (145 HP @ 3600 RPM) has 11 more horse power than 2010 Citroen C5. (134 HP @ 6000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2011 Subaru Forester should accelerate faster than 2010 Citroen C5.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2011 Subaru Forester weights approximately 108 kg more than 2010 Citroen C5.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2011 Subaru Forester is all wheel drive (AWD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2010 Citroen C5.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2011 Subaru Forester will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2011 Subaru Forester (350 Nm @ 1600 RPM) has 160 more torque (in Nm) than 2010 Citroen C5. (190 Nm @ 4100 RPM). This means 2011 Subaru Forester will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2010 Citroen C5. 2010 Citroen C5 has automatic transmission and 2011 Subaru Forester has manual transmission. 2011 Subaru Forester will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2010 Citroen C5 will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
2011 Subaru Forester | 2010 Citroen C5 | |
Make | Subaru | Citroen |
Model | Forester | C5 |
Year Released | 2011 | 2010 |
Body Type | SUV | Station Wagon |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2500 cc | 1996 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| boxer | in-line |
Horse Power | 145 HP | 134 HP |
Engine RPM | 3600 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que | 350 Nm | 190 Nm |
Torque RPM | 1600 RPM | 4100 RPM |
Fuel Type | Diesel | Gasoline - Premium |
Top Speed | 187 km/hour | 203 km/hour |
Acceleration 0-100mph | 10.3 seconds | 11 seconds |
Drive Type | AWD | Front |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1550 kg | 1442 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4559 mm | 4760 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1781 mm | 1780 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1674 mm | 1520 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2616 mm | 2760 mm |
Fuel Consumption Overall | 6 L/100km | 8.4 L/100km |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 64 L | 66 L |
